To set the parking brakecorrectly, loosen the main cable under the car until the brake lever iscompletely released, with minimal tension on the cables. Then use ascrewdriver to turn the parking-brake expander until the brake pads grabthe rotor and the rotor doesn't turn. After that, back the expander offuntil very light drag is felt. Pull the main parking-brake lever andboth sides should hold tightly.
